Overview

Cumberland Animal Clinic is a full-service pet hospital that offers comprehensive medical services for cats and dogs in Smyrna, Atlanta and the surrounding areas. From preventive care and dental care to surgery, our broad and varied service offering can meet all of your pet’s health needs in one place

Since our doors opened in 1991, Cumberland Animal Clinic has been providing Cobb County families and their beloved pets with compassionate veterinary care

Mission — It is our mission to provide state-of-the-art medical care with compassion and exceptional service to our clients. We proudly serve pet owners in the Smyrna, Vinings, and Cumberland areas by providing comprehensive veterinary services

What reviewers say

80% Positive sentiment
based on 421 reviews

Cumberland Animal Clinic is a long-standing veterinary practice that offers a welcoming environment and provides routine wellness care, surgeries, and dental services for cats and dogs. The team is widely regarded as compassionate, attentive, and knowledgeable, often taking the time to explain diagnoses thoroughly and handle nervous pets with gentleness. While many clients praise the convenient scheduling and warm atmosphere, some note challenges regarding corporate management changes, pricing transparency, and occasional communication hurdles.
